Answer: The Selma-Dallas County Historic Preservation Society was formed in 1971 to preserve, protect, and restore Selma and Dallas Countys past by supporting educational, entertaining, and constructive methods of displaying, preserving, protecting, and restoring historic structures and locales in and around the Selma and Dallas County area.
